All-on-4 Dental Implants

Overview of the procedure:

All-on-4 dental implants are a modern technique designed to restore a complete set of upper or lower teeth with only four dental implants supporting a fixed, natural-looking prosthesis. This procedure is ideal for patients who have lost most or all of their teeth, or those with significant dental issues who want a permanent alternative to removable dentures. The implants are placed at precise angles to maximize bone support, often eliminating the need for bone grafting. Patients choose All-on-4 for its ability to provide immediate function, improved comfort, and long-lasting results, making it a popular choice for international dental travelers seeking a reliable and efficient tooth replacement solution.

What are the Benefits and risks?

Benefits benefits

  • 𝗜𝗺𝗺𝗲𝗱𝗶𝗮𝘁𝗲 𝗶𝗺𝗽𝗿𝗼𝘃𝗲𝗺𝗲𝗻𝘁: Many patients receive a full set of fixed teeth on the same day as implant placement.
  • 𝗡𝗮𝘁𝘂𝗿𝗮𝗹 𝗮𝗽𝗽𝗲𝗮𝗿𝗮𝗻𝗰𝗲: Custom-made prosthetics closely mimic the look and feel of natural teeth.
  • 𝗜𝗺𝗽𝗿𝗼𝘃𝗲𝗱 𝗰𝗵𝗲𝘄𝗶𝗻𝗴 𝗮𝗻𝗱 𝘀𝗽𝗲𝗲𝗰𝗵: Secure implants restore the ability to eat and speak comfortably.
  • 𝗠𝗶𝗻𝗶𝗺𝗮𝗹𝗹𝘆 𝗶𝗻𝘃𝗮𝘀𝗶𝘃𝗲: Only four implants are needed, often avoiding the need for bone grafting.
  • 𝗤𝘂𝗶𝗰𝗸 𝗿𝗲𝗰𝗼𝘃𝗲𝗿𝘆: Most patients return to daily activities within a few days, with minimal discomfort.

Risks benefits

  • 𝗜𝗻𝗳𝗲𝗰𝘁𝗶𝗼𝗻: As with any oral surgery, there is a risk of infection at the implant sites.
  • 𝗜𝗺𝗽𝗹𝗮𝗻𝘁 𝗳𝗮𝗶𝗹𝘂𝗿𝗲: In rare cases, implants may not fuse properly with the jawbone.
  • 𝗦𝘄𝗲𝗹𝗹𝗶𝗻𝗴 𝗮𝗻𝗱 𝗱𝗶𝘀𝗰𝗼𝗺𝗳𝗼𝗿𝘁: Temporary swelling, bruising, or soreness can occur after the procedure.
  • 𝗡𝗲𝗿𝘃𝗲 𝗶𝗻𝗷𝘂𝗿𝘆: Rarely, implant placement may affect nerves, causing temporary or permanent numbness.
  • 𝗣𝗿𝗼𝘀𝘁𝗵𝗲𝘁𝗶𝗰 𝗮𝗱𝗷𝘂𝘀𝘁𝗺𝗲𝗻𝘁𝘀: Some patients may require minor adjustments to ensure a perfect fit and comfort.

Estimated Cost?

The cost of All-on-4 dental implants typically ranges from $𝟭𝟮,𝟬𝟬𝟬 to $𝟮𝟴,𝟬𝟬𝟬 𝗨𝗦𝗗 per arch, depending on the country, dental clinic, materials used, and individual patient needs.

 

Expected recovery time?

Initial recovery from All-on-4 dental implants generally takes 𝟯–𝟳 𝗱𝗮𝘆𝘀, with most patients able to resume normal activities within a week. The implants continue to integrate with the bone over 𝟯–𝟲 𝗺𝗼𝗻𝘁𝗵𝘀, after which final adjustments or permanent prosthetics are completed for optimal function and aesthetics.
